Chris Wilder's side will play Championship football next season after having their relegation from the Premier League confirmed on Saturday. The Blades took the lead against Newcastle but went on to lose 5-1 to the Magpies at St James' Park. It's a record-breaking victory for Eddie Howe's side who have now scored 13 goals against the Blades this season. The total is the most one team has scored against another in a single campaign in the competition's history.
